Default Anyone know about brake position senor?

I have no codes but my cruise control (which I use a couple hours per day) has been intermittent.
I'm pretty sure the brake pedal position sensor or whatever it is called is malfunctioning.

In th c5, I just had to take a bungee cord and pull up the brake pedal but for some reason GM decided to make the system complicated for the C6.

So, if I hit a patch of rough road the cruise control will begin to function, or, if I hit the brakes, juggle the pedal...it will begin to work after a few set/disengage regimens.
Same thing if it is working...hit a few bumps and it cuts off or even if I do not hit bumps.

Then, once the cruise control IS working, I have to stand on the brake pedal hard to get it to turn off!
Lastly, the brake lights are on when I place the car in accessory mode until I again jiggle the pedal.

Anyway, seems like a difficult part to look up, even trunk monkey didnt understand what I wanted.

It looks to me like a forked lever connected to a white plastic rheostat that follows brake pedal travel but not sure if that's it.

Anyone know what it is I should target for replacement or what to look for on a tech2? Anyone find a part number?
